Ayurvedic Treatment for Measles

Alternative Name: Rubeola

Antibiotics are not used to treat measles (Rubeola). However, complications from the illness such as pneumonia or an ear infection, may need antibiotic treatment.

Some Tips for the Period when you are Suffering from Measles

  • When you are suffering from rubeola, you must avoid going outside, as you may spread the infection to person's who are not properly immunized. The infection can be spread to others from 5 days before the rash breaks out to 4 days after the rash disappears.
  • When the measles is suspected, patient should wear warm garments.
  • Keep the Lights Low - With measles, the eyes generally become very irritated and sensitive to light. Keep the lights dim in your child's room, or give him sunglasses to wear.
